Role of Vitamin B in Human Health and the Immune System Vitamin B 1 (thiamine) acts as a coenzyme in the pentose phosphate pathway, which is essential for the production of fatty acids, steroids, nucleic acids, and aromatic amino acid precursors, neurotransmitters, and other bioactive compounds that are necessary for brain function [17]
